WebConstitutional reform in the Philippines, also known as charter change (colloquially cha-cha), refers to the political and legal processes needed to amend the current 1987 … WebThe Australian Constitution can only be changed by referendum. A referendum is a vote by Australians over the age of 18 on a specific change to the text of the Australian Constitution. Section 128 of the Constitution and the Referendum (Machinery Provisions) Act 1984 (Cth) set out the procedure for amending the Australian Constitution by …
